SCIENCE NEWS GRAPHIC:BRAIN ORGANOID ON A MICRO CHIP RECOGNIZES JAPANESE VOWELS
Image item
We're going to try and do something just for fun. Once a month we will try and create at least one Science News graphic, highlighting the most fascinating scientific breakthroughs as they appear in our feeds. This month, we're celebrating a groundbreaking achievement: a lab-grown human brain organoid, successfully integrated onto a microchip, demonstrated the ability to process, learn, and remember information. Impressively, it even performed basic speech recognition, analyzing 240 audio clips of eight individuals pronouncing Japanese vowels.
